1. What to do about oral ulcers in children

Oral ulcers are generally caused by a lack of vitamins. If the area is small and the number is small, you can buy some ulcer-curing medicine at the drugstore and spray it in your mouth to relieve the pain. To treat symptoms, you should usually eat more fruits and vegetables, supplement adequate vitamins, drink more water, and avoid eating spicy and irritating foods. You can appropriately gargle with some salt water of reduced concentration to perform certain sterilization and antibacterial actions. You should develop a healthy diet in daily life. It is a good habit to brush your teeth in the morning and evening and rinse your mouth after eating.
